Can't register disc dlc

I've bought Island Paradise and the Pets expansion packs as physical disc copies around 2013-2016. I still have the discs and cases it came in, and have been trying to register them onto my account so I wouldn't have to spend more money.  I went to TheSims3.com site but the serial number required is longer than whats on my case and my disc and comes invalid. I've been wondering if its still possible to register without having to buy an external disc drive for my Windows 10 PC.

  • Z0MBURGERZ​  You should have a 20-character code on an insert inside the case.  (The code wouldn't be printed on the outside, since anyone could steal it.)  The button to use on the Sims 3 site is "Register a Game"; the "Redeem a Code" button is for Store worlds and other bonus content.

    I looked in the inside of the cases and couldn't find a 20-character code. I saw the patent numbers and tried them, but they also came invalid, and didn't meet 20 or it exceeded 20.

  • Z0MBURGERZ​  Whatever you're finding isn't the proper code then.  Unfortunately, there's no way to register your content without codes.  EA doesn't support secondhand purchases or allow the original buyer to sell the content, so customer service won't help unless the player has codes that haven't been used or that can be traced back to their own account.

    I understand you don't want to spend more money on EPs you've already bought, but if you change your mind, there are frequent sales in the EA App where Sims 3 DLC is 50-60% off.  And that's from the current prices, which are half of what they were (for EPs at least) on release.  So the price you'd pay wouldn't be anywhere near what you paid the first time around.
